π§ͺ Chemical influences and metal π§ͺ
Metal elements on shoes can react with various chemicals:
- Water: Prolonged exposure to water may cause corrosion.
- Salts: In winter, reagents are used on roads that can negatively affect metal.
- Cosmetics: Some cosmetics can stain metal.

πΏ Natural methods for cleaning metal πΏ
In addition to chemicals, there are also natural methods that will help maintain the shine of the metal elements on your shoes:
Vinegar and salt
- Mix equal parts of vinegar and salt.
- Apply the mixture to metal parts.
- Leave for 5-10 minutes, then wipe with a soft cloth.
Soda
- Prepare a paste of baking soda and water.
- Apply to metal and leave for a few minutes.
- Rinse thoroughly and dry.
Lemon
- Rub the metal parts with half a lemon.
- Leave on for 5 minutes, then rinse and dry.

π Historical excursion: metal in shoes π
Metal elements in shoes are not a 21st century innovation. Even in ancient civilizations such as the Roman Empire, metal was used to decorate shoes. It was a symbol of status and wealth. Over time, metal began to be used not only as a decorative element, but also as a functional part, for example, in military shoes.
